ℒ2-Gain of double integrators with saturation nonlinearity

An error occurred while generating the citation.

Abstract

This note uses quadratic surface Lyapunov functions (SuLFs) to efficiently check if a double integrator in feedback with a saturation nonlinearity has ℒ2-gain less than γ > 0. We show that for many such systems, the ℒ2-gain is nonconservative in the sense that this is approximately equal to the lower bound obtained by replacing the saturation with a constant gain of 1. These results allow the use of classical analysis tools like µ-analysis or integral quadratic constraints to analyze systems with double integrators and saturations, including servo systems like some mechanical systems, satellites, hard disks, compact disk players, etc.
